Every engagement starts with a site walk and ends with documentation your in-house team can actually use. Nothing about our process is unusual — we just don't skip the parts that get skipped.
- 01
Site walk
Free 45-minute visit. We look at panels, listen to operators, read the alarm log.
- 02
Written scope
Functional description, BoM, lead times, milestones — a real number, not a range.
- 03
Build & FAT
Panels built in our Fresno shop, point-to-point tested, photographed before shipment.
- 04
Cutover & SAT
Planned downtime, signed acceptance, training with your maintenance team.
- 05
As-builts
Wiring diagrams, IO lists, PLC backups, HMI source. PDF + paper copy in the panel.
- 06
Support
On-call number that rings a real engineer. Remote VPN once you approve it.

§ 07 About the shop
Built by Tyler Wray. Run by people who answer the phone.
Anutech Systems was founded in 2013 by Tyler Wray after a decade of controls work for Central Valley food and ag processors. The shop is deliberately small — five field engineers, two panel builders, one office — because every plant gets a senior tech on the first call, not whoever happened to pick up.
